Predictive Value of ONSD and NIRS for PDPH

Currently, there is no reliable and effective method available in clinical practice to predict the development of PDPH. Early prediction and prevention of PDPH would reduce the incidence of postoperative complications, thereby enhancing the quality of recovery and care for both the mother and the newborn.

In this study, by testing the hypothesis that ONSD changes occurring after spinal anesthesia in pregnant women scheduled for elective cesarean delivery are associated with the development of PDPH, a predictive cutoff value for ONSD will be determined to foresee this complication. As a secondary endpoint, we aimed to evaluate the monitoring of cerebral desaturation secondary to post-spinal hypotension via NIRS and to assess the clinical significance of these data in predicting the development of PDPH.

Eligibility criteria

Qualifiers

Patients aged 18-40 years,

American Society of Anesthesiologists (ASA) physical status classification of II or III,

Beyond 37 weeks of gestation,

Elective cesarean delivery,

Disqualifiers

Patients undergoing emergency cesarean delivery

Presence of preoperative anxiety [State-Trait Anxiety Inventory (STAI) - I] score > 30)

Presence of preoperative anemia (Hemoglobin < 11 g/dL),

History of hypertension, gestational hypertension, hyperthyroidism, or preeclampsia/eclampsia,
